Computer Chess Club Archives


Search

Terms

Messages

Subject: An idea

Author: Andrey Popov

Date: 03:10:03 10/02/04


Tourmaments are used to measure improvements of engines. However, they have some
disadvantages.
Firstly, it is a great and hard task to hold a big repeating tournament.
Secondly, an improved version can take a lower place or fall into a lower
division due to improvements of its opponents. This phenomenon disappoints
authors and misinforms other people.   Thirdly, it is impossible to use various
versions of the same engine in one tourney because of many games.
Some peoples arranged gauntlets. They took, say, 30 engines and hold a
round-robin tourney. Later they add the 31th engine which plays with other 30.
However, after, say, 200 engines each in 5 versions, they must do 1000 matches
in order to add only one engine. Therefore they put up this hobby.

I suggest another method. Probably someone already suggested it, but I doubt.
You can choose, say, 20 (or 30) stable engines (strong and medium).
Engines which have not free updates (e.g. Phalanx XXII, Ruffian 1.05, Pepito
1.59) and well-known old bug-free versions (e.g. Crafty 17.14, 19.03,
LG2000v3.5) are preferred.
New engines and new versions play 40 (or 60) games only with these examiners.
They do not play each other. An examined version can be erased from your hard
disk immediately. The tournament director can choose only interesting versions
for testing. He can make long intervals between testings because there is no
shedule for this kind of tournaments. Every new engine needs only 40 (or 60)
games.
The conditions can be 5min+1s, no learning, no books(?) or something else.
Of course, a tournament director with a computer needed :).
What do you think about it?




This page took 0 seconds to execute

Last modified: Thu, 15 Apr 21 08:11:13 -0700

Current Computer Chess Club Forums at Talkchess. This site by Sean Mintz.